The widest black sashing is too bold--it isolates your blocks from one another. The narrowest (half inch/3/4 inch?) is better, but since you are featuring so many autumn and nature colors in your squares, why not try a dark brown. It will give your quilt that architectural look, and still remain in your color scheme of browns, tans, creams...
